Multi-Vehicle Collision Causes Traffic Disruption on I-880 in Fremont

Anderson Franco Law

A multi-vehicle collision occurred on southbound I-880 near the Auto Mall Parkway in Fremont on January 10, 2025, at approximately 3:12 PM. The incident involved four vehicles, including a white sedan, an unknown pickup, and a blue sedan, initially blocking lane 2. Emergency services were promptly dispatched to the scene, and all lanes were reopened by 3:27 PM.

The collision resulted in two separate three-vehicle accidents, with one involving a white RAV4. Fortunately, the vehicles were moved to the right-hand side of the road to facilitate traffic flow. Initial reports indicated that two individuals might have sustained injuries, though the extent of these injuries remains unclear.

Potential Legal Considerations

When someone gets hurt because of someone else’s carelessness, it’s called negligence. In a situation where a person is injured in a car accident, the person who caused the accident might be legally responsible. This means they might have to pay for things like medical bills or other costs related to the accident. To prove negligence, the injured person usually needs to show that the other driver did not act carefully and that this lack of care directly caused the accident.

Victims of such accidents have rights. They can ask for compensation for their injuries and any other losses they suffered because of the accident. This might include money for medical treatment, lost wages if they couldn’t work, and even for pain and suffering. It’s important for victims to gather evidence, like photos of the accident scene and witness statements, to support their claims.

Insurance can play a big role in these situations. Most drivers have car insurance, which can help cover the costs of an accident. The injured person can file a claim with the at-fault driver’s insurance company to get compensation. Sometimes, the victim’s own insurance might also help, especially if the other driver doesn’t have enough coverage. It’s important for victims to report the accident to their insurance company as soon as possible and to keep track of all related expenses.
